一种卫星多波束天线指向标校信号簇设计方法
文献发布时间:2023-06-19 16:09:34
技术领域
本发明涉及一种基于粒子群算法的卫星多波束天线指向标校信号簇设计方法,适用于卫星多波束天线指向的标校,属于卫星通信技术领域。
背景技术
多波束天线技术已在国内外绝大多数卫星通信系统中得到应用,以提高系统容量。但由于受到太阳和月亮的牵引、地球引力场不均匀、太阳辐射压力等因素的影响,也会造成波束指向的偏离误差较大。为了保证系统的使用性能,需要在卫星采用三轴姿态动态偏置方法基础上,使用星地一体化波束标校进一步提高波束的指向精度,满足系统使用要求。
卫星多波束天线指向的标校可采用下行标校体制。下行波束标校通常由信关站或卫星发射标校信号簇(包括东、西、南、北四个波束),地面设置波束标校接收站,接收站对不同波束的标校信号能量进行处理,得到卫星天线指向偏差的测量值,并通过控制卫星的姿态或卫星多波束天线的波束成形参数进行指向调整。
发明内容
本发明针对针对卫星多波束天线指向偏差的测量与校准问题,提出了一种卫星多波束天线指向标校信号簇设计方法。该方法通过粒子群算法,选择适用于卫星多波束天线指向高精度测量的标校信号簇。本发明设计的标校信号簇具有高功率隔离度、低测量误差等特点,并易于工程实现。
本发明所采取的技术方案为:
一种卫星多波束天线指向标校信号簇设计方法,包括如下步骤:
(1)根据卫星多波束天线标校波束立体方向图、Hadamard矩阵以及卫星信道特点,给出地面站接收到的标校信号的表达式;
(2)基于卫星多波束天线指向校准的归一化能量差值测向原理,结合卫星多波束天线指向高精度测量与工程实现需求,设计目标函数;
(3)根据步骤(2)设计的目标函数,通过粒子群算法进行标校信号簇的设计。
进一步的,步骤(1)的具体方式为:
(1-1)卫星采用连续并行的方式发射标校信号簇,并由地面站进行接收;根据卫星多波束天线标校波束的立体方向图,得到东、西、南、北四个波束的传输增益分别为K
(1-2)生成一个Hadamard矩阵:
式中,m=2
(1-3)将地面站接收到的标校信号表示为:
r(t)=K
式中,w
进一步的,步骤(2)的具体方式为:
(2-1)对地面站接收到的标校信号进行离散采样,得到r
其中,C(r
(2-2)构建用于实现接收设备信号同步的目标函数:
F2越小,越易于接收机设备的信号同步;
(2-3)针对卫星多波束天线指向的高精度测量中,标校信号簇码型间的高功率隔离度要求,构建目标函数:
其中,Cov(w
(2-4)为了避免传输信道中滤波器对信号功率的影响,标校信号的功率要求集中在滤波器的通带内,对此,构建目标函数:
其中,[P
(2-5)为了实现卫星多波束天线指向标校信号簇设计的综合最优,构建目标函数:
F==aF1+bF2+cF3+dF4+eF5
其中,a、b、c、d、e为权值。
进一步的,步骤(3)中,通过粒子群算法搜索目标函数F的最小值,进行标校信号簇的设计,具体方式如下:
(3-1)设置粒子群参数:粒子数目j=50,空间维度d=4,迭代次数n=100,位置矢量初值为P
(3-2)根据目标函数计算所有粒子当前的适应度值:
f(n)==F=aF1+bF2+cF3+dF4+eF5
其中,n为迭代次数,权值为:
a=1、b=1、c=1、d=1、e=100;
(3-3)评估粒子个体的适应度,更新粒子群历史最佳可行解s
(3-4)更新粒子群的速度及其矢量位置:
V
p
其中,惯性权重W为0.9,学习因子C
(3-5)判断是否满足迭代终止条件,满足条件则算法结束,不满足条件则回到步骤(3-2)继续迭代。
本发明与背景技术相比具有如下优点:
1、本发明根据卫星多波束天线标校波束的立体方向图构建地面站接收到的标校信号表达式。
2、本发明所设计的标校信号簇具有高功率隔离度、低测量误差的特点,适用于卫星多波束天线的高精度测量。
3、本发明所设计的标校信号簇采用连续并行发射的方式,标校站同时接收四路标校信号并进行能量差值计算,可以消除天线指向、通道增益波动等带来的影响。
附图说明
图1是本发明实施例方法的流程图。
具体实施方式
下面结合附图对本发明做详细说明。
如图1所示,一种卫星多波束天线指向标校信号簇设计方法,包括如下步骤:
(1)根据卫星多波束天线标校波束立体方向图、Hadamard矩阵以及卫星信道特点,给出地面站接收到的标校信号的表达式。
步骤(1)的具体方式如下:
(1-1)卫星多波束天线标校波束包括东、西、南、北四个波束。卫星采用连续并行的方式发射标校信号簇,由地面站进行接收。根据卫星多波束天线标校波束的立体方向图,可以得到东、西、南、北四个波束的传输增益分别为K
(1-2)生成一个Hadamard矩阵
式中,m=2
(1-3)地面站接收到的标校信号可表示为:
r(t)=K
式中,w
(2)基于卫星多波束天线指向校准的归一化能量差值测向原理,结合高精度测量与工程可实现需求设计目标函数。
步骤(2)的具体方式如下:
(2-1)对地面站接收到的标校信号进行离散采样,得到r
C(
(2-2)为了实现接收设备信号同步,构建目标函数:
F2越小,越易于接收机设备的信号同步。
(2-3)卫星多波束天线指向的高精度测量中,标校信号簇的码型间要求具有高功率隔离度,因此构建目标函数:
其中,Cov(w
(2-4)为了避免传输信道中滤波器对信号功率的影响,标校信号的功率要求集中在滤波器的通带内,可以构建目标函数:
其中,[P
(2-5)为了实现卫星多波束天线指向标校信号簇设计的综合最优,目标函数可以表示为:
F=aF1+bF2+cF3+dF4+eF5
其中,a、b、c、d、e为权值。可通过粒子群算法搜索目标函数F的最小值,进行标校信号簇的设计。
(3)根据上面设计的目标函数,通过粒子群算法进行标校信号簇的设计。
步骤(3)的具体方式如下
(3-1)设置粒子群参数:粒子数目j=50;空间维度d=4;迭代次数n=100;位置矢量初值为P
(3-2)根据目标函数计算所有粒子当前的适应度值。
f(n)=F=aF1+bF2+cF3+dF4+eF5
其中,n为迭代次数,权值为:
a=1、b=1、c=1、d=1、e=100。
(3-3)评估粒子个体的适应度,更新粒子群历史最佳可行解s
(3-4)更新粒子群的速度及其矢量位置:
V
p
其中,惯性权重W为0.9;学习因子C
(3-5)判断是否满足迭代终止条件,满足条件则算法结束,不满足条件则重复步骤(3-2)。
总之,本发明方法基于卫星多波束天线指向标校的归一化能量差值测向原理,通过使用卫星多波束天线立体方向图与Hadamard矩阵建立分析数据源;结合卫星多波束天线指向高精度测量与工程可实现需求设计了目标函数;通过粒子群算法选择适用于卫星多波束天线指向高精度测量的标校信号簇。本发明设计的信号簇具有高功率隔离度、低测量误差等特点,并易于工程实现。